You’re the Hands & Feet of Jesus!

Maria, one of the teen mothers in 71Five Parents shared with me her best friend Eva wanted to come to dinner and would need a ride. We were both so happy that she wanted to join us. This new mom Eva was very young, only 14 years old, and her son was 12 months. When Maria and I were driving to get Eva, we called her, and she told us that her dad had taken the truck with her son’s car seat in it. This meant that without the car seat she wasn’t going to be able to attend the event. We pulled over. Maria and I started making calls. Maria called her teacher from the Highschool child development center “Do they have another seat?” Unfortunately, no… I called Amy at Just Between Friends Consignment, one of our business supporters, Amy said she wished she could help but didn’t have one. She told me to try Rogue Retreat. Calling there I spoke with Bree who wanted to help but they had no available car seats, she directed me to Hearts with a Mission. I called them; they had a seat, but it was too large… Looking at the clock, we had 45 minutes before we had to be at dinner. One last idea popped to mind, Kid to Kid consignment store was another local business who we collaborate with. I dialed Amber the manager; she happily responded: “Come on over, I have the car seat size you can need!” Within 30 minutes Maria & Eva and both of their sons were enjoying Thanksgiving Dinner at 71Five Parents.

People Care

Tami shared with me that although life has been stressful lately; she loves her job. Sometimes she brings her daughter with her to work, and her daughter watches tv while Tami cares for residents, cleans or does laundry. After her work shift Tami walks a block carrying her sleeping daughter home. She said, “If it wasn’t for the support of 71Five Parents, things would be much harder.” Attending Parent Night each Monday helps her feel supported. It’s one night per week she doesn’t have to shop or cook, her daughter can play, and she can get support from people who care. Tami did not know the Lord when she first started coming to 71Five in October of 2021. She said that every time she attends Parent Night she feels a, “Safe, inviting presence.” Tami now has a relationship with the Lord, she says “I believe in Jesus.”
